STATE EX REL. WOMACK v. BLACKBURN

No. 67218.

393 So.2d 1216 (1981)

STATE of Louisiana ex rel. Herbert WOMACK v. Warden Frank BLACKBURN et al.

Supreme Court of Louisiana.

Rehearing Denied March 2, 1981.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

George M. Strickler, Jr., Tulane Appellate Advocacy Clinic, New Orleans, for plaintiff-relator.

William J. Guste, Jr., Atty. Gen., Barbara Rutledge, Asst. Atty. Gen., Harry F. Connick, Dist. Atty., J. Kevin McNary, Asst. Dist. Atty., New Orleans, for defendants-respondents.


LABORDE, Justice ad hoc.*

A jury convicted Herbert Womack, Jr. of attempted simple burglary, a violation of La.R.S. 14:27; 14:62. Womack was sentenced to serve four and one-half years at hard labor. Subsequently, Womack was adjudged a multiple offender under La.R.S. 15:529.1, the Habitual Offender Law.
